Chapter eleven

Designing and Modeling Solar Energy Systems

The proper sizing of the components of a solar energy system is a complex problem, which includes both predictable (collector and other components performance characteristics) and unpredictable (weather data) components. In this chapter, various design methods are presented as well as an overview of the simulation techniques and programs suitable for solar heating and cooling systems. A brief review of artificial intelligence methods and their applications in solar energy systems is also presented.

The design methods presented include the f-chart, utilizability Φ, and the image , f-chart method. ...
